Where we serve on the Peninsula

The Peninsula is a longer drive than our home territory, but it works on a route schedule. We pick up regularly in Palo Alto, Menlo Park, Redwood City, San Mateo, Burlingame, Foster City, Belmont, San Carlos, and East Palo Alto. Palo Alto and East Palo Alto are essentially extensions of our South Bay route - same-day-flexible. Further up the 101 corridor - San Mateo, Burlingame, Foster City - we run a dedicated Peninsula route day each week, and accounts in those cities are coordinated around it. The result is reliable weekly service rather than "sometime today" service, which most Peninsula businesses prefer anyway.

How service works on the Peninsula

Peninsula pickups run on a route schedule. Recurring weekly accounts work best - once your pickup day is set, that day is yours and the timing stays consistent. One-off or as-needed pickups in San Mateo or Burlingame are doable, but they need a few days of lead time so they can be slotted into a route day. Closer to South Bay (Palo Alto, Menlo Park, Redwood City), there's more flexibility on timing.

Peninsula commercial laundry — frequently asked

Do you serve all the way up to San Mateo and Burlingame?
Yes. San Mateo and Burlingame are on our regular Peninsula route schedule. The trade-off is that pickups in those cities are scheduled around route days rather than on demand, so weekly recurring accounts are easier to commit to than one-time jobs.
Same-day in Palo Alto?
Sometimes, on weekdays, with morning notice. Palo Alto is close enough to our facility in San Jose to make same-day workable for smaller orders. We won't promise it as a default, but we'll usually try.
How does scheduling work if my business is in Foster City or Belmont?
Foster City, Belmont, and San Carlos sit in the middle of the Peninsula corridor. Once your weekly day is set, it stays consistent. For new accounts in these cities, the first call covers volume, schedule, and route fit.
A small medical or dental office in Menlo Park, weekly - does that work?
Yes. Menlo Park is close enough to our facility that weekly recurring service runs smoothly. Most small medical and dental practices land right at our minimum on a weekly basis. See our medical and dental page for what we do and don't handle on the clinical-laundry side.
What's the minimum?
Our minimum is $45 per pickup. If your weekly volume runs lighter, we can move to a bi-weekly schedule.
Are rates different by area?
No. Our rates are the same in every city we serve — $2.25/lb one-time or $1.99/lb for weekly/biweekly recurring customers.
